Job Description
3. Provide cost management and quantity surveying services across education and residential schemes, with exposure to wider mixed-use developments
4. Manage projects from feasibility and cost planning stages through to final account
5. Prepare cost estimates, budgets, and feasibility appraisals
6. Lead procurement processes, including preparation of tender documentation and tender analysis
7. Administer building contracts, including valuations, variations, and final accounts
8. Provide accurate cost reporting and financial control throughout project lifecycles
9. Work closely with project managers, consultants, and contractor teams to ensure successful project delivery
10. Support value engineering and risk management processes
